no i have made wave tables for complexer with the help of assi but they are not as smoth as transwaves
they are made up of 32 single cycle waves and the vsti uses interpolation algorythum to morf between the wave forms this is what the waldorf mwxt does
but mine are actual waves and the trans wave modulator actualy sweeps through the wave table 1 single cycle at a time it does not jump to a wave form but must go through each of the waveforms to get to the position that the mod wheel or envelope is
and the transwaves are tiny in size 4k and some even smaller you can stqack them 8 layers and detune them and make them mono to make massive lead unison sounds ala massive by native instruments but the ensoniq blow that soft synth out of the water especialy when you use different filters for each layer and different panning settings huge fat sound with only a small amount of memory
